Frontend development of an embeddable, SPA experience that exists in the context of an enterprise marketing and e-commerce site.
Collaborate with our Technology Lead, UX and Design teams in implementing the design and features into the widget.
Frontend development of site experience UI features, CMS component library,and other UI layer considerations like animations, accessibility, interactions and front-end state management.
Collaboration and guidance with the customer backend and CMS team on integrating and managing the widget.
Requirements
Experience building “embeddable widgets” that are integrated in first, second- and third-party sites and platforms.
Experience working with the Shadow DOM and custom elements.
High level of expertise in developing accessible applications with a deep understanding of WCAG conformance levels
3 + years working directly with Vue 3
5+ years working with core web technologies (HTML, CSS and Javascript) in front-end web applications.
3+ years of working with CSS tools and preprocessor like SASS and Post CSS
1+ years of working with modern CSS frameworks like Tailwind
2 + years working with CMS front-end development and component-driven architectures.
Experience working with agile methodologies like Scrum and agile tools such as Jira.
Strong collaboration skills with cross-functional web and software teams.